Surname: | Shea |
Initials: | J W |
Rank: | Lance Corporal |
Army Number: | P/3509 |
Notes: | MFP. Awarded the Victory and War Medals. First served abroad (1) France, 31/8/1916. 6/11/1907 enlisted MFP 17/7/16 age 36.8 years, occupation Messenger, home address 114 Coteford Street, Tooting, London, SW. Served Home 17/7/16 to 30/8/16, BEF 31/8/16 to 2/8/19, Home 3/8/19 to 31/8/19, discharged 1/9/19. 6/9/1916 Abbeville, 25/10/1916 Rouen, 25/11/1916 Hersin, 19/9/1918 PM 5 Army, 3/7/1919 Lille, 3/8/1919 Boulogne. Formerly served 12 years in the East Surrey Regiment. John William Shea. |
Decoration Record: | |
Decoration: | Queen's South Africa Medal (London Gazette: WO 100/185 Page: 64 Sept. 9, 1901) |
Citation: | Clasps: Cape Colony, Orange Free State, Transvaal, Tugela Heights, Relief of Ladysmith, Laing's Nek. Awarded serving with the 2 East Surrey Regt. No. 2147. Pte. Roll annotated invalided to UK. |
